82 Results for Simon Richard in India

Jeypore, Odisha, India
1 follower
User Languages
Speaks English
Jaunpur, Uttar Pradesh, India
16 followers
User Languages
Speaks English
London
6 followers
User Languages
Speaks Italian
Angamaly
9 followers
User Languages
Speaks English
Ichalkaranji
50 followers
User Languages
Speaks English
MUMBAI
6 followers
User Languages
Speaks English
Cochin
20 followers
User Languages
Speaks English
Dar Es Salaam, Tanzania
User Languages
Speaks English
Thomson
16 followers
User Languages
Speaks English
Jalandhar, Punjab, India
13 followers
User Languages
Speaks English